A Window into Cellular Health: Understanding Key Pathways with Phospho-Arrays
Inside every cell, complex communication networks are constantly at work. These systems—known as signaling pathways—allow cells to respond to changes in their environment, control growth, defend against threats, and carry out essential biological tasks.
